Heterozygous
Possessing unlike alleles for a particular trait.
Down Syndrome
A genetic disorder caused by the presence of an extra 21st chromosome, leading to developmental and physical changes.
Disjunction
The separation of chromosomes or sister chromatids during cell division, leading to the distribution of genetic material into daughter cells.
Chromosome 21
One of the 23 pairs of human chromosomes, an extra copy of which is associated with Down syndrome.
